Stonebwoy delivers thrilling performance at YAM Festival – See photos

Stonebwoy is a force to be reckoned with. He is one of Africa’s most internationally celebrated male musicians and continues to break new ground with each concert that sees him delivering captivatingly stylized performances.

The Ghanaian musician was ecstatic after a “crazy performance” in London as he played at the “YAM Carnival”. Coming off a successfully sold “Afrocarnival” festival in NEW YORK on August 21, the multiple award-winning Ghanaian reggae & dancehall and afrobeats artiste exhibited an enviable musicianship and artistry at the 2021 edition of the festival which was hosted Clapham Common.

While the African powerhouse and global trailblazer has had massive global hits with “Nominate” (featuring American singer, Keri Hilson), “Most Original” (featuring legendary Sean Paul), “PUTUU”, “Shuga” (featuring King Beenie Man), “Run Go,” “Activate,” “Wicked” etc., he created an unforgettable spectacle that thrilled fans who succumbed to his greatness at the venue.

Stonebwoy has sustained a steady upwards momentum since he emerged, finding his footing on festival stages world wide and collaborating with others outside his genre.  He has announced dates for his UK edition of his critically acclaimed ‘Anloga Junction’ album tour. The global phenomenon will play a 3-day concert in Manchester, Birmingham and London on 25th, 26th and 28th November respectively.
